On the night of November 3rd to 4th, the Taurids peak in intensity (11% of the Moon illuminated). For more information, see Taurids Meteor Shower.
-
Saturn is in excellent observation conditions.
-
Jupiter will start to appear during the second session. However, it will not yet be in good observation conditions.
-
If you really want to see Jupiter, we recommend the second session of the night. The months of December, January and February are the best months to observe Jupiter.
-
The Andromeda galaxy is well positioned in the sky for good viewing, however, nights with the Moon in the sky will always reduce the available contrast.
